USB 10 & 11 (J9)

The USB ports 10 and 11 supports USB2.0, are located in the stacked rear IO connectors J9 with LAN1.

Signal

Description

USB10+ USB10-
USB11+ USB11-

Differential pair works as serial differential receive/transmit data lines.

5V/SB5V

5V supply for external devices. SB5V is supplied during power-down to allow wakeup

on USB device activity. Protected by resettable 2A fuse covering both USB ports.
